What is the New Solar Policy in India?

India's new solar policy isn't a single document but a series of updates to existing schemes like the National Solar Mission and PM-KUSUM, driven by the government's goal to reach 500 GW of renewable energy capacity by 2030. The core idea? Make solar power cheaper and easier to adopt for everyone. From my work with installers in Delhi and Mumbai, I've noticed the emphasis has shifted from large-scale projects to decentralized systems, especially rooftop solar. That's a big deal because it directly impacts you if you own a house or run a small business.

Key Objectives and Targets

The policy aims to reduce dependence on fossil fuels, cut electricity bills, and create jobs. Specific targets include installing 40 GW of rooftop solar by 2026—a jump from current levels. They're also pushing for solar in agriculture through the KUSUM scheme, which many farmers overlook due to complex paperwork.

Major Changes from Previous Policy

Earlier, subsidies were inconsistent and approval times dragged on for months. Now, there's a streamlined online portal for applications, and subsidies are more transparent. For example, the central financial assistance (CFA) for residential rooftop solar has been revised upward, but the catch is that it varies by state. In Tamil Nadu, you might get 40% subsidy, while in Uttar Pradesh, it could be lower due to state-level policies. This variability trips up many first-timers who assume a uniform rate nationwide.

Key Incentives and Subsidies Under the New Policy

The incentives are where things get exciting. Here's a breakdown of what's on offer, based on recent government announcements and my analysis of implementation reports.

Incentive Type Details Who Can Apply Approximate Benefit
Rooftop Solar Subsidy Central financial assistance for installing systems up to 3 kW and above. Managed through the National Portal. Residential consumers, institutions Up to 40% for systems ≤3 kW, 20% for 3-10 kW
PM-KUSUM Scheme Supports solar pumps and grid-connected solar plants for farmers. Component A, B, and C focus on different setups. Farmers, cooperatives 30-60% subsidy on solar pumps; varies by state
Net Metering Policies Allows feeding excess solar power back to the grid for credits. Updated to simplify billing and increase capacity limits. All solar system owners Reduced electricity bills by offsetting consumption
Tax Benefits Accelerated depreciation for businesses, GST reductions on solar equipment. Commercial and industrial users Up to 40% tax savings; GST lowered to 12% on panels

Note that these benefits often stack. A homeowner in Maharashtra might combine a subsidy with net metering to cut their bill by 70% or more. But here's a subtle point: the subsidy amounts are capped per kW, so if you install a 5 kW system, you won't get the full percentage on the entire cost—it's calculated on benchmark prices set by the government. I've seen installers hide this detail, leading to disputes.

How the New Policy Affects Homeowners and Businesses

For homeowners, the new policy means lower upfront costs and faster payback periods. Let's take a real case: the Sharma family in Pune installed a 3 kW rooftop system last year. With the 40% subsidy, their investment dropped from ₹1.5 lakh to around ₹90,000. Their monthly electricity bill fell from ₹2,500 to nearly zero, thanks to net metering. They breakeven in about 4 years, and after that, it's pure savings. But they struggled with the DISCOM (distribution company) for meter installation—a common hiccup the policy hasn't fully solved.

For businesses, especially SMEs, the accelerated depreciation is a game-changer. A textile unit in Surat saved ₹3 lakh in taxes by installing a 50 kW system. However, the policy assumes you have the capital upfront; financing options exist, but interest rates can eat into savings if you're not careful. From my consulting experience, I advise businesses to negotiate with banks for green loans, which sometimes offer lower rates under government schemes.

One thing rarely mentioned: the policy encourages solar-plus-storage, but battery costs are still high. If you're in an area with frequent outages, factor this in—solar alone might not keep the lights on during night blackouts.

Steps to Avail Solar Benefits Under the New Policy

Thinking of going solar? Here's a step-by-step guide based on what works on the ground, not just theory.

Step 1: Assess Your Needs – Calculate your average electricity consumption from past bills. A 3 kW system suits most homes using 300-400 units monthly. Use online calculators from MNRE or trusted solar portals, but add a 10% buffer for future needs.

Step 2: Check Eligibility and Subsidy – Visit the National Portal for Rooftop Solar to see subsidy rates for your state. For farmers, the KUSUM portal lists empanelled vendors. Don't skip this—I've met people who installed systems only to find they missed a subsidy deadline.

Step 3: Choose a Reliable Installer – Go for MNRE-approved vendors. Get multiple quotes, and ask for past project details. A red flag: installers promising subsidies overnight—it usually takes 2-3 months post-installation.

Step 4: Installation and Net Metering Application – Once installed, apply for net metering through your DISCOM. This step is bureaucratic; follow up weekly. In cities like Hyderabad, it can take 30 days, but in rural areas, expect delays.

Step 5: Claim Subsidy – The installer often handles this via the portal. Ensure you get a commissioning certificate and keep all documents handy.

Assume a total timeline of 2-4 months from start to savings. Budget 10-15% extra for unexpected costs like wiring upgrades.

Common Challenges and How to Overcome Them

Despite the policy's benefits, hurdles remain. Based on my interactions, here are the top issues and fixes.

Challenge 1: Delayed Subsidy Disbursement – Subsidies get stuck in bank verification. Solution: Submit all KYC documents upfront and follow up with the bank and portal helpline.

Challenge 2: DISCOM Inefficiency – Net metering approvals drag on. Solution: Escalate to senior DISCOM officers or use social media complaints—it sounds odd, but it often speeds things up.

Challenge 3: Poor System Performance – Some installers use low-quality panels. Solution: Insist on branded panels with 25-year warranties and check performance guarantees in the contract.

Challenge 4: Lack of Awareness – Many people don't know about state-specific add-ons. For instance, Gujarat offers extra incentives for rooftop solar, but I've seen few tap into it. Join local solar forums or WhatsApp groups for updates.

Frequently Asked Questions (FAQ)

How long does it take to get a subsidy under India's new solar policy?
Typically 2 to 3 months after system installation and submission of documents on the national portal. Delays happen if bank details are incorrect or DISCOM verification is pending. From my experience, setting up automatic reminders with your installer can cut this by a few weeks.
Can I install solar without a subsidy to avoid paperwork?
Yes, many businesses do this to skip bureaucracy. The trade-off is higher upfront cost. If you have the capital, it might be worth it for faster installation, but calculate the payback—without subsidy, it could extend by 1-2 years.
What happens to net metering if I move houses?
Net metering is tied to the property and owner. If you sell, the system can be transferred, but the new owner needs to reapply for net metering in their name. I've seen deals fall through because this wasn't clarified upfront—include it in sale agreements.
Are there hidden costs in the new solar policy incentives?
Often, yes. Maintenance costs (around ₹2,000-5,000 annually), potential grid connectivity fees, and insurance are overlooked. The subsidy covers only equipment, so budget for these extras. Some installers bundle them, but read the fine print.
How does the new policy address solar panel recycling?
It's a weak spot. The policy mentions extended producer responsibility, but concrete recycling frameworks are still evolving. As panels age, disposal could become an issue. Opt for manufacturers with take-back programs to future-proof your investment.
